Clinton health plan may mean tapping pay

Mrs. Clinton is proposing that the U.S. government, should she be elected president, be able to garnish the wages of people that refuse to buy health insurance so as to achieve coverage for all Americans. She said: "I think there are a number of mechanisms" such as "going after people's wages, automatic enrollment." Outrageous & Unbelievable!!
